Load Interaction in T‐Joints of Steel Circular Hollow Sections
Publication: Journal of Structural Engineering
Volume 109, Issue 9
Abstract
Welded T‐joints in steel circular hollow sections (CHS) have been tested under combined axial load and in‐plane moments in order to obtain interaction relationships at failure. In all, 105 tests have been carried out—seventeen with in‐plane moment only, seventeen with axial load only and seventyone tests with combined axial load and in‐plane moment.
